Securitone is a giant, indigo Fractone that appears in Donkey Kong Bananza. They are found at a couple areas in the Forbidden Layer, where they attempt to ward off intruders from reaching the Banandium Root. When spoken to, they initially tell Donkey Kong and Pauline to leave; however, in exchange for a payment of gold, they will create a throw zone which allow them to traverse the layer by creating pathways of Passage Stone. After being paid, Securitone phases into the ground below them and is not seen again in that area.

Names in other languages[edit]

Language Name Meaning Notes
Japanese イケヌヤのたみ[?]
Ikenuya no Tami
From けぬ」(ikenu, "You can't go") and 「ワレルヤのたみ(Wareruya no Tami, "Fractone")
Dutch Waaktoon[1] From waken ("to (be on) watch") and Fractoon ("Fractone")
Italian Guardiale[2] Portmanteau of guardia ("guard") and Frattale ("Fractone")
Spanish Seguritono[3] Portmanteau of seguridad ("security") and Fractono ("Fractone")
